Mixing retro flair with current trends, this charming whimsical stationery is from the creative hand and mind of Kirsty from For Keeps Illustration. Working together with you she weaves together your love story, and she uses her skills in personalised artistry to create magical one of a kind pieces,  to create truly unique stationery.

The quirky, vintage inspired artwork adds that extra magic to receiving your invitation and sets the tone for your guests of what is to come during your big day. And it might just give you the inspiration to create your own version of a whimsical, retro day with plenty of touches that reflect who you are today.

For Keeps Illustration also provides an extra service! For those couples marrying in Western Australia, Kirsty can come to your wedding and use her creative painting skills, creating personalised portraits to provide your guests (or the couple) with a live illustration as a take home keepsake. Additionally she offers a handpainted watercolour illustration of your wedding venue, or your home – perfect for gifts or just to keep as a memento yourself.

Let’s get to know Kirsty of For Keeps Illustration a little better:

Weddings are the best to work on because….

When I’m working with couples on their stationery suites, I LOVE learning about their story and bringing my illustration skills in to show their story through personalised designs. I think it’s so special to be a part of a wedding, in any form, as you’re invited into such a special time in two people’s life. It’s an absolute joy!
When I’m doing Live Illustration, I get to see love in everyone from under one roof! It’s honestly so magical to see.

What is something people would be surprised to know about your job or something that challenges you about your job?

When illustrating stationery suites, I think people are surprised at how much research I do to create the designs. For example, I will totally go down the rabbit hole of looking up old advertisements, going through my books, trawling through a many Pinterest search, just to create the perfect illustrated design.
Being a professional illustrator, it’s really important to me to ensure I go through the journey of research and development, as it provides the best service to my clients.

One thing I think people are really surprised about when I’m doing Live Illustration at Weddings is that I still get really nervous! I want to give my absolute best on the day, and this means being fast and on point! After working in healthcare, I have a really good poker face – so thankfully my nerves don’t show!

What is it about the creative process that you most enjoy?

Honestly, just being able to create in any form is a dream for me. But I particularly enjoy the drafting stages of creating a stationery suite, as it’s full of anticipation and wonder – and then it finally comes together at the end. I also love the reactions I get when a couple receive’s their final designs and are just so happy with them (this part really fills my cup).

I’m a HUGE history nerd, so creating stationery really itches my creative research itch! Any excuse to go to a museum or art gallery for ‘inspiration’.

What are you hilariously bad at?

Maths! I’m terrible at it! My daughter has just started high school, and that is a level of numbers I’m definitely unable to help her with. I guess it’s the creative brain revolting against structure, and sequence!

When you were small what did you dream of being and where have those dreams taken you?

For as long as I can remember, I always wanted to be an artist! Throughout school and college I longed for the art rooms.

But life took me a bit off course, and I ended up in the healthcare system for many years. Thankfully creativity found me again, and I now get to work full-time as a freelance illustrator creating art that puts smiles on peoples faces and shines a light on their history and story. I love working with people, and to now be able to create illustrations for others is a dream come true.
